Bitcoin price surpasses $111,000, reaching an unprecedented milestone

Bitcoin, the world's leading cryptocurrency, has breached the $111,000 level on Thursday. Its price rose by 0.04 per cent to $111,406 by 00:34 ET (04:34 GMT).

Bitcoin's price movements highlight the dynamic nature of the crypto market, where values can change significantly within short timeframes.

Bitcoin has reached an unprecedented milestone, surpassing $111,000, as investors flock to the cryptocurrency in response to rising uncertainties over the US fiscal landscape.

Trading activity on Thursday has shown Bitcoin reaching a high of $111,547 and dropping to a day-low of $106,178, underscoring the volatility that attracts both seasoned investors and new traders. This constant price fluctuation is influenced by a variety of factors, including market demand, global economic trends and regulatory developments.

Why Moody’s downgraded the US to Aa1

With uncertainty emerging over traditional financial markets, many are turning to Bitcoin as a potential hedge, driving its price to record-breaking levels.

This surge reflects the growing appeal of digital assets in times of economic instability, as traders and investors seek alternatives beyond conventional investments.

Several key factors have contributed to the cryptocurrency's remarkable rise. Concerns over the US fiscal landscape have intensified following Moody’s recent credit rating downgrade and a lacklustre 20-grade Treasury bond auction.

These developments have unsettled investors, leading to a decline in the U.S. dollar’s value and sparking a shift toward alternative assets like Bitcoin and gold, which are often seen as safer havens in times of economic uncertainty.

Bitcoin's credibility and attractiveness have grown significantly as major financial institutions deepen their involvement in the cryptocurrency space.

Although the US struggles with fiscal challenges, Bitcoin’s rising influence highlights its growing reputation as a safeguard against economic instability, offering investors an alternative in times of financial uncertainty.
